There are some minor differences in how a program should be designed to serve different positions on the field
The Pitchers need stronger aerobic and cardiovascular endurance. They need greater leg mass and calves, and they need a mass building program to hit the chest , shoulders and arms.
Catchers need a similar program, more emphasis should be placed on forearms and wrist strength , but speed is also crucial and hence the need to build mass on the legs
The infielders and the outfielders-
also have similar requirements when it comes to building muscle mass-more-empasis
is should be placed on the legs , shoulders and arms.
In short proper balance is
needed to build power, speed and endurance
There are a few misconceptions when training for baseball.
Most Baseball players use a conventional
strength training program that sees them use a split routine where they work
their bodies , 2 days on , one day off. That is Monday , tuesday rest on wednesday
, train thursday friday and to make things worse they train using the "cycling
approach", they alternate a light day with a medium day and a heavy day.
This ensures that only the genetically gifted or those under steroids can truly benefit from such a program and succeed in making the team , as far as strength and size is concerned .
